Atolls is the world’s largest community-driven shopping platform, active in 20+ markets.

We help millions make smarter spending decisions across discovery, evaluation, and (re-)purchase by connecting people with the right brands and retailers.

Our 1,000+ team across 10 countries builds products used every day at global scale, where you’ll have real ownership and see your impact. Want to shape the destinations people rely on to shop with confidence? Keep reading.


About This Role:

We’re looking for a Talent Growth Specialist to join our People & Culture team in Munich, Berlin, or Amsterdam for a 12-month maternity leave cover. At Atolls, your role will be instrumental in helping usenhance growth and development for all employees across our diverse organisation.

Responsibilities:

In this role, you will:

  • Support the rollout of global company-wide initiatives, such as our performance review cycle, employee pulse surveys, mentorship and leadership program.
  • Design & launch innovative and engaging learning solutions, from e-learning courses to interactive workshops, addressing identified competency gaps.
  • Monitor the effectiveness of learning programs through data analysis and feedback collection, implementing improvements based on data-driven insights.
  • Facilitate trainings and workshops for employees at all levels across the organisation.
  • Collaborate with HR Business Partners and stakeholders to understand learning gaps & align development initiatives with organisational goals.
  • Support the rollout and optimization of new tools and AI-driven capabilities.

Your Profile:

We’re looking for someone with learning and development experience, who is dedicated to creating impactful learning experiences that inspire growth and development for our employees.

  • Previous experience in learning and development, talent development, or a similar role is a plus.
  • Skilled in leveraging learning management systems and engagement & performance softwares.
  • Strong analytical skills with the ability to interpret data, identify trends, and make data-driven recommendations.
  • Proven experience in instructional design, developing training materials. Previous experience creating training programs to upskill people managers is a plus.
  • Strong facilitation skills, with experience leading engaging learning sessions and workshops.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ills in English.
  • Experience working in a fast-paced environment, adapting to changing organizational needs.
